Understanding the File Types Included
The ZIP file containing Halloween Patterns Icon-139 includes several common file formats, each serving a different purpose. The AI (Adobe Illustrator) and EPS (Encapsulated PostScript) files are ideal for professional graphic design work, as they support vector-based editing and high-resolution output. These formats are especially useful for creating scalable graphics that maintain clarity when printed or displayed on digital screens.
In addition to vector files, the package also includes PNG and JPEG image files. These raster formats are perfect for web use, social media content, or digital presentations where high-quality images are needed without the need for complex editing. The S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ics) format adds another layer of versatility, allowing for seamless integration into web designs and interactive media.
The inclusion of DXF (Drawing Exchange Format) files further expands the usability of Halloween Patterns Icon-139. This format is commonly used in CAD (Computer-Aided Design) software, making it a great option for designers working on 3D modeling, architectural projects, or industrial design applications. By providing multiple file types, the set ensures that users can choose the format that best suits their project requirements.

Best Practices for Using Halloween Patterns Icon-139
To get the most out of Halloween Patterns Icon-139, it's important to understand how to use each file type effectively. For instance, when working with vector files like AI or EPS, it's recommended to keep the original layers intact so that individual elements can be edited without affecting the overall design. This is particularly useful when adjusting colors, adding text, or modifying specific parts of an icon.
When using raster files such as PNG or JPEG, it's essential to consider the resolution and file size. High-resolution images are necessary for print, while lower-resolution versions may be sufficient for web use. Designers should also pay attention to the background transparency of PNG files, as this can impact how the icons appear in different contexts.
For those working with SVG files, it's a good idea to test the graphics in different browsers and devices to ensure compatibility and performance. This helps avoid issues such as distorted images or slow loading times, which can negatively affect user experience.
